The Ferry Boat Inn, a pub and restaurant on the banks of the Helford River, has been put up for to sale through specialist property adviser, Christie & Co.

Believed to date back to the 16th century, the Ferry Boat Inn sits in a prime position overlooking the beach and Helford River. Considered one of the premium boating and sailing areas in Cornwall, the estuary has consistent as well as visitor moorings.

The pub features large indoor and outdoor trading space as well as a two bedroom detached house and three-bed staff apartment.

Stephen Champion of Christie & Co’s Exeter office, who is handling the sale, said: “The Ferry Boat Inn is currently operated by Wright Brothers who have developed the pub into a thriving and lucrative food-led business which draws in locals and tourists from far and wide. The restaurant specialises in fish and seafood straight from the boat, alongside British pub classics.

“This business could make an excellent addition to an existing pub or restaurant group, or alternatively could suit a hands-on owner-operator who wants to continue to develop the trade and benefit from the reduced costs.”

Christie & Co is seeking offers in the region of £295,000 for the leasehold interest with an annual rent of £60,000.
